    Hi Jackie! I have some questions about the Harmony Barbershop - was thinking my boys (12 & 10) might want to get haircuts with some Disney "magic" - do you know the prices? and do you think my boys are too old for haircuts there?

    Hi Mary!

         Well, ya certainly asked the right mom!  My boys are 12, 10 and 6 and we have visited the Harmony Barber shop more times than I can count!  The atmosphere is that of an old timey barbershop and it is by no means "babyfied."  My boys actually look forward to getting their hair cut there nearly every visit and we have never had a bad experience.  The ladies and gents that cut hair are actually very skilled and up to date on the latest and greatest styles.  That being said, I honestly wouldn't hop in the chair myself..... but I'm VERY high maintenance!  Hey - with three boys, I'm allowed to be ultra girly!!!

         As of now, children 12 and under are $15.00 - about the same as their local barber!  If they are interested in colored hair gel, it is an additional $5.00.  They can get a basic cut, or leave covered in pixie dust - totally up to them!  If you are lucky, you may be treated to a song by the Dapper Dans - classic!
